Reed Named C-USA Track Athlete of the Week
March 29, 2005 TCU sprinter Bradley Reed has been selected as the Conference USA male track & field Athlete of the Week for his performance at the Dr Pepper Invitational in Waco on Saturday. Reed, a freshman from Greenville, Texas, recorded a pair of first-place finishes and NCAA regional qualifying times on the Baylor University campus. In his first collegiate outdoor meet, Reed won the 100-meter dash in 10.32 and ran the third leg of the 4x100-meter relay team that coasted to victory in 40.65. Reed, who finished fifth in the 60 meter dash and sixth in the 200 meter dash at the Conference USA Indoor Track & Field Championships, becomes the first TCU track & field athlete to be honored by the league office in 2005. Reed and the rest of the Flyin' Frogs will next take part in the UTA Invitational at Maverick Stadium in Arlington, Texas on Saturday.
